Quinton Hammers Double Century for Emley - Lower Leagues Batting Report

15 May 2024

In the Conference, Quinton Venter (Emley Clarence) peppered Edgerton & Dalton bowlers with an eye-watering double century in a run-swollen Conference schedule. More tons were hammered by  Malindu Maduranga for Denby Dale and Corne Nel (Cumberworth United)

Conference

Quinton Venter of Emley Clarence stole the show with a breathtaking 205 runs from just 102 balls. His innings was a masterclass in power-hitting, decorated with 15 boundaries and a staggering 19 sixes. Malindu Maduranga (Denby Dale) followed closely with a brilliant 134 runs off 118 balls against Mirfield, while Corne Nel (Cumberworth United) chipped in with a solid 120 runs from 107 balls against Kirkheaton.

Alliance

Sam Atkin (Armitage Bridge) struck a valuable half-century despite his team's loss to Moorlands. Jack Myers (Moorlands) responded in kind with a well-made 66 runs from just 54 balls. Daniel Payne (Almondbury Wesleyan) fell just after making a half-century in their Alliance defeat against Kirkburton.

Alliance Two & Three

Teenager Edward Nightingale (Shelley) impressed with a crucial 61-run knock against Mirfield Parish Cavaliers. Meanwhile, veterans David Greaves (Shelley) and Richard Shaw (Lascelles Hall) showcased their experience with composed fifties in their respective winning efforts. 

Alliance Four

Zubair Aslam (Almondbury) dominated the bowlers in Alliance Four with a magnificent 134-run knock  in only 89 balls faced against Cartworth Moor, while Spencer Moorhouse (Flockton) played a vital role in his team's chase vs Thurstonland with a well-constructed 71.
